This is a travel sized and easy–to–use Malay phrasebook, dictionary, and beginning Malay language book

Bahasa Malaysia (literally "the Malaysian language") is based on Malay which is the mother tongue of the Malays of the Peninsula and the people of central eastern Sumatra. Malay has been the lingua franca of Southeast Asia for centuries. The lessons in this book are prioritized, with more important words and phrases being give first, so that you may profit no matter how deeply into the book you go. By studying the first section only, you acquire a basic "survival" Bahasa Malaysia, and by mastering the first three sections you should be able to get around quite well on your own. Everyday Malay includes:

  • Over 2,000 of the most commonly used Malaysian words and phrases
  • A useful and concise Malay dictionary
  • Extensive notes on grammar and the Malay language
  • Cultural dos and dont's that will make your visit go smoothly

Knowing a few simple phrases of Malay opens up an entirely new and more fulfilling travel experience. Malaysians love it if you can communicate in their language, and in only a few short hours this book allows you to do just that!
